Where the 200KB limit comes from
200KB is one of the most common document caps on the web: job application systems for résumés and cover letters, scholarship and exam registration portals, court e-filing systems, and plenty of HR and insurance forms all draw the line there. Generic compressors make you guess between "low, medium, high" and retry until something fits. This tool inverts the problem: tell it the limit (200KB is already filled in) and it finds the best quality that fits underneath it — computing a byte budget per page and reporting the exact final size before you download.

Will my PDF still be readable?
Almost always — 200KB comfortably fits a 10–20 page text document or several scanned pages at legible quality. If it can't be done readably, the tool says so up front rather than producing mush; in that case split the PDF and submit the part that's required.
